Mountaineering routes around Goldkronacher Forst are situated within the Fichtelgebirge mountain range, characterized by distinctive granite formations, rugged peaks, and extensive forests. The region features prominent mountains like Schneeberg and Ochsenkopf, offering challenging ascents and panoramic views. Dense forests and picturesque valleys, such as the Zoppaten and Kronach valleys, define the landscape. This area provides a robust environment for outdoor activities, including challenging hiking and rock climbing.

Since December 2025, the former "Asenturm Summit Restaurant" has reopened under new ownership and is now called "Ochsenkopf Hütt'n." The interior has been partially renovated, and further renovations are planned for 2026. The ambiance, food, and drinks leave nothing to be desired, the service is friendly, and the prices are reasonable. In winter, the restaurant closes with the last gondola ride, but there's a monthly get-together for ski tourers until 10 p.m. (details on Instagram). Daily opening for hikers and mountain bikers is planned for the summer.

A rewarding destination in winter not only for downhill skiers, but also for ski tourers who ascend the summit via both the north and south slopes. Cross-country skiers can also reach the summit via the upper loop trail or the corresponding access trails.

Where can I find scenic viewpoints or notable natural features?

The region is rich in natural beauty. You can visit the Asenturm on the Ochsenkopf for sweeping panoramic views, or explore the unique Haberstein granite boulder field. The View from Weißmain-Fels – Weißmain Spring loop also offers beautiful vistas and leads to the source of the White Main river.

Are there any routes that pass by water features like springs or lakes?

Yes, the Fichtelgebirge is a significant watershed. The Weißmain Spring – Ochsenkopf Summit Cross loop takes you directly to the Weißmain Spring, the source of the White Main river. Additionally, the region features picturesque valleys and the Fichtel Lake, a popular recreational area.
